For a case like your example, you need to remember that until the tranformation is finished, the javascript won't actually be running, so the javascript variable won't have any value. The XSL generates a node-tree, which is (usually) serialized out to text and sent off to have something else use it, so none of the javascript will be interpreted as anything except the contents of a node-tree until it gets to that something else. - Theo -----Original Message----- From: Ken Schulte [mailto:kschulte@xxxxxxxxxx] Sent: Thursday, April 25, 2002 4:56 PM To: XSL-List@xx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xxx Subject: [xsl] javascript variable in xsl:variable Does anybody know if it is possible to add a javascript variable into an xsl:variable? example: <xsl:template match="/"> <script language="javascript"> function test(strID) { <xsl:variable name="varID"> strID </xsl:variable> alert('<xsl:value-of select="$varID"/> } </script> </xsl:template> Thank you much, Ken ________________________________________________ Get your own "800" number Voicemail, fax, email, and a lot more http://www.ureach.com/reg/tag XSL-List info and archive: http://www.mulberrytech.com/xsl/xsl-list XSL-List info and archive: http://www.mulberrytech.com/xsl/xsl-list
